shawn bright wrote: > hello there, > > if i have a module that is in the same directory as the file that > imports it, > but that module has the same name as a module in my python path, which one > gets imported ?
The local one. sys.path has the list of directories that are searched for imports, in the order they are searched. The local directory is first.
